Living in East Marion, NY

East Marion, NY is a delightful hamlet situated on the North Fork of Long Island, known for its breathtaking natural beauty, welcoming community, and an abundance of outdoor activities. Visitors and residents alike enjoy convenient access to local amenities such as markets, quaint shops, and vineyards, making this area not only a picturesque home but also an enchanting destination. With its serene atmosphere, East Marion is perfect for those seeking a peaceful retreat or a family-friendly environment.

Home Value Estimator For East Marion, NY

There are currently 1,035 real estate properties in East Marion, NY, with a median automated valuation model (AVM) price of $1,013,779.00. What is an AVM? It is a smart computer program that analyzes and predicts the approximate value of a home, property or land in East Marion, NY, based on current market trends, comparable real estate sales nearby, historical data and, of course, property features, among other variables. These automated home estimates are often very helpful, providing buyers and sellers with a better idea of a home’s value ahead of the negotiation process.
